- System port for appliance configuration
- RS 232 Port for CFMC-1 configuration. This
port is used to configurate the CFMC-1 by a PC.
The system port also can be used for a remote
device which controls the CFMC-1 by RS232. - Ethernet port
- This port is often used to connect the
programming PC with the CFMC-1. A TCP/IP device
can also be connected to the CFMC-1 by this front
port.

11LEDS 1
- TCP/IP Client status LED
- Status-bar indicators of the IP-Clients. If a
red LED is on, the IP-Client is - registered at the CFMC-1. The registration of the
TCP/IP port is done in CF - MEDIA Studio in the Devices section. For
further details please see chapter - 5.4. in the CF-MEDIA Studio manual.
- 5V status LED
- Power supply status indicator of the CFMC-1.
- RF with status LED
- Status indicator for the radio signal. The LED
lits when a submitted - radio signal is received

15LEDS 2
- CF-Active status LED
- Access Indicator for the Compact Flash card.
The blue LED lights on, if access to the data
stored on the CF-card is taken. - IR-Learn with status LED
- LED indicator for the active Infra-red
learning system. For further information how to
learn a IR remote control please see chapter 5.2.
in the CF-MEDIA Studio manual. - IRC-Output/Event-Input/RSC-Output status LED
- LED status indicator for the different type
of ports. The LEDS lit on when- a command is
transferred to an IRC- (red) or RSC- (green) Port
- an Event Input is used (yellow LED) - Relay status LED
- Relay control status indicator. A red LED lits
on, when a relay is set to ON status.

20Connections Back
- RTS/CTS
- Request To Send (RTS)/ Clear To Send (CTS)
short circuit switch for RS 232/422 Ports. Some
RSC-devices use RTS/CTS for connection. RTS/CTS
isnt normally needed. If you put the dip switch
to status on and you are using a fully connected
cable a bridge between pin 7 (RTS) and 8 (CTS) is
established. Dip switch 1 is the dip for the
first RSC-port and dip switch 7 is the dip for
the seventh RSC-port.

24Connections Back
- 12x Relay
- Every CFMC-1 has 12 relay. The relay connection
is executed by 2pole connectors. Every relay can
hold up to 30 V with a maximum current of 1 A at
resistive load. - Be careful to realize a external protection
wiring for the relay contacts (flyback diode for
DC, RC-combination for AC).

26Connections Back
- 8x IRC-Output
- Every CFMC-1 can be connected with up to eight
IR-devices. The infra-red connection is executed
by 2pole connectors. - 8x Event-Input
- Every CFMC-1 has eight event-inputs. The
connection is executed with 2 pole connectors.
